Belleair Bluffs, Florida – JLL Capital Markets has successfully facilitated the sale of the Belleair Bazaar, a notable retail strip center located in a suburb of St. Petersburg. The sale demonstrates a healthy interest in commercial real estate within the region.
The Belleair Bazaar features a total of 38,874 square feet of space, which includes 29,603 square feet of retail area and an additional 9,271 square feet of second-story office space. The property spans 2.7 acres in a prime location and was reported to be 96 percent leased at the time of the sale, indicating a strong demand for space among tenants.
Noteworthy tenants occupying the retail strip include popular names such as Bonefish Grill, Cold Stone Creamery, State Farm, and Maggie Mae’s. These established businesses enhance the strip center’s value and attractiveness to potential buyers.
The seller of the Belleair Bazaar is Cardinal Point Management LLC, while Shannon Waltchack LLC has acquired the property. JLL’s Investment Sales and Advisory team played a pivotal role in this transaction, comprising experts Jorge Portela, Danny Finkle, and Kim Flores.
